How Can You Enhance Your E-commerce Business for Local Search Engine Visibility?
To achieve optimal visibility in local search engines, a strategic approach to integrating pertinent keywords specifically related to Burnham-on-Sea is necessary. Small businesses can greatly amplify their online presence by embedding geo-targeted phrases throughout their website content, meta descriptions, and blog posts. Establishing listings on platforms such as Google My Business is highly beneficial for improving local search rankings. Furthermore, actively gathering customer reviews can enhance credibility and attract nearby consumers, ultimately increasing the digital footprint and driving sales for local retailers.
What Effective Techniques Exist for Evaluating ROI in the Context of the UK?

To accurately assess ROI in Burnham-on-Sea, small businesses must utilise analytics platforms that comply with UK data protection laws. Tools like Google Analytics provide crucial insights into website performance, customer behaviour, and sales conversions. By tracking essential metrics such as customer acquisition costs and average order value, traders can evaluate the effectiveness of their marketing strategies, enabling informed, data-driven decisions that enhance profitability and operational efficiency across their e-commerce operations.

How Can Payment Security Be Effectively Managed Within the UK?
Ensuring payment security is crucial for e-commerce sites operating in Burnham-on-Sea. Implementing robust security measures, such as SSL certificates and PCI compliance, safeguards transactions and protects customer data. Small businesses must adhere to UK regulations designed to secure customer information and establish trust. By providing clear, transparent policies and educating customers about security measures, businesses can enhance their credibility, instil confidence, and encourage a higher volume of online transactions, thereby driving sales and overall growth in their e-commerce operations.

What Are the Leading Platforms for Launching E-commerce Businesses in Burnham-on-Sea?
Platforms such as Shopify and WooCommerce stand out as excellent choices for launching e-commerce ventures in Burnham-on-Sea, thanks to their user-friendly interfaces and UK-specific payment options that effectively cater to local requirements.
How Can I Enhance My Local SEO for My Burnham-on-Sea Business?
Improving local SEO involves utilising geo-targeted keywords, creating Google My Business listings, and encouraging customer reviews to enhance visibility in local search results, thereby attracting more customers.
What Payment Methods Are Most Trusted by Consumers in the UK?
Consumers in the UK typically favour payment methods such as PayPal, credit cards, and online bank transfers, which offer convenience and security for e-commerce transactions, thereby enhancing trust in online shopping.
